Example - Mass of Air at Temperature 100 o C. From the table above - the density of air is 0.946 kg/m 3 at 100 o C. The mass of 10 m 3 air can be calculated as. m = V ρ = (10 m 3) (0.946 kg/m 3) = 9.46 kg. where . m = mass (kg) V ... clingy partner https://balverstrading.com
